I also realize although the logic is all backwards the using the forall
works as the following:
DetailLine(detailKeyRecNo:keyRecNo != null, lineNumber != null )
forall( RrHeader( keyRecNo != detailKeyRecNo ) )
Not sure which one is better performing or not though.

> > > I have the following rule which uses the collect function:
> > >
> > > rule "Invalid RR Line"
> > > salience 100
> > >
> > > when
> > > rrDetailLine : DetailLine(detailKeyRecNo:keyRecNo != null,
> > > lineNumber != null )
> > > rrHeader : ArrayList( size == 0 ) from collect(RrHeader(
> > > keyRecNo != detailKeyRecNo ))
> > > then
> > > // log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rHeader.size());
> > > log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rDetailLine.getKeyRecNo
> > > ());
> > > log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rDetailLine.getLineNumber
> > > ());
> > > drools.halt();
> > > end
> > >
> > > What I am seeing is that if I only have 1 RrHeader in working memory
> > > this rule fails. Th reason I know that there is an RrHeader object is that
> > > I change the rule to the following:
> > >
> > > rule "Invalid RR Line"
> > > salience 100
> > >
> > > when
> > > rrDetailLine : DetailLine(detailKeyRecNo:keyRecNo != null,
> > > lineNumber != null )
> > > rrHeader : RrHeader( keyRecNo != detailKeyRecNo )
> > > then
> > > // log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rHeader.size());
> > > log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rDetailLine.getKeyRecNo
> > > ());
> > > logger.debug("Invalid RR Line: " + rrDetailLine.getLineNumber
> > > ());
> > > drools.halt();
> > >
> > > end
> > >
> > > And it worked just fine.
> > >
> > > Thoughts?
